To convert net income to gross income, you need to add back any taxes and deductions that were subtracted from the gross income to arrive at the net income. The formula is: Gross Income = Net Income + Taxes + Other Deductions. Ensure you account for all relevant deductions such as retirement contributions and health insurance premiums. This will give you the total income before any deductions were applied.

Gross and net are often used to distinguish between an amount before a related expenses and after. For example, gross income and net income. If I earn $10,000 in a month that is my gross income. However, if I am taxed at 25%, I have to give $2,500 to the government. My net income is then $7,500 ($10,000 - $2,500).
